General Description
The MIC39100, MIC39101, and MIC39102 are 1A low-dropout
linear voltage regulators that provide low-voltage, high-current
output from an extremely small package. Utilizing Micrel’s pro-
prietary Super βeta PNP™ pass element, the MIC39100/1/2
offers extremely low dropout (typically 410mV at 1A) and low
ground current (typically 11mA at 1A).
The MIC39100 is a fixed output regulator offered in the
SOT-223 package. The MIC39101 and MIC39102 are fixed
and adjustable regulators, respectively, in a thermally en-
hanced power 8-lead SOIC package.
The MIC39100/1/2 is ideal for PC add-in cards that need to
convert from standard 5V to 3.3V, 3.3V to 2.5V or 2.5V to
1.8V. A guaranteed maximum dropout voltage of 630mV over
all operating conditions allows the MIC39100/1/2 to provide
2.5V from a supply as low as 3.13V and 1.8V from a supply
as low as 2.43V.
The MIC39100/1/2 is fully protected with overcurrent limit-
ing, thermal shutdown, and reversed-battery protection.
Fixed voltages of 5.0V, 3.3V, 2.5V, and 1.8V are available
on MIC39100/1 with adjustable output voltages to 1.24V on
MIC39102.
For other voltages, contact Micrel.

Features
• Fixed and adjustable output voltages to 1.24V
• 410mV typical dropout at 1A
• 1A minimum guaranteed output current
• 1% initial accuracy
• Low ground current
• Current limiting and thermal shutdown
• Reversed-battery protection
• Reversed-leakage protection
• Fast transient response
• Low-profile SOT-223 package
• Power SO-8 package
Applications
• LDO linear regulator for PC add-in cards
• PowerPC™ power supplies
• High-efficiency linear power supplies
• SMPS post regulator
• Multimedia and PC processor supplies
• Battery chargers
• Low-voltage microcontrollers and digital logic
